Hot Licks Ice Cream is a gourmet ice cream shop with two locations in Fairbanks. They have been serving delicious ice cream since 1986. We have enjoyed their specialty home-made cream at their College Ave location in Fairbanks on more than one trip to this great state (this is their original location).
